The National Day rehearsal on August 29 at Dataran Merdeka will continue as scheduled despite the planned Bersih 4 rally the same day.

Communication and Multimedia Minister Datuk Seri Salleh Said Keruak however hopes that Bersih 4 organisers will respect the National Day celebration and hold the rally at a different location.

“We will continue with the full rehearsal on August 29. However we hope no disturbances would occur on the actual day as the National Day celebration is a celebration held and celebrated by all races in Malaysia without taking into account race, religion and political understandings.

“Bersih as the organiser should respect the National Day celebration. If they wish to hold a rally, they should find a different location as it is unsuitable to hold the rally there as Malaysians gather at Dataran Merdeka every year to celebrate National Day,” said Salleh when met by reporters after the launch of the 'iMalaysia App and Game' here.

He also surrendered it to the police to ensure the situation is under control on the day.

“We leave it to the police for any follow-up action. The police have stated that the rally organised by Bersih is illegal as the owner of the area which is the Kuala Lumpur City Hall had not given its permission to continue with the rally. So any rally and demonstration is considered illegal. I hope that the organisers will take all this into account,” said Salleh.

The Bersih 4 rally is scheduled to be held for a duration of 34 hours on August 29 and 30 around Kuala Lumpur and Dataran Merdeka.

Simultaneously, a rehearsal parade will also be held in conjunction with National Day celebrations at Dataran Merdeka which includes the participation of thousands of students from all over the country.
